Locums in the Central West

The current availability of locums in rural NSW is limited. The Division no longer has a pool of local locum contacts, and, as such, is unable to directly facilitate locum placements. However, if you are a GP and interested in providing GP locum services in the Central West, please contact the Division; we will work to connect you with practices that are seeking locums. 

Are You Looking for a Locum?

The Rural Doctors Network (RDN) provides a subsidised locum service, with priority given to practices in RRMA 4-7 locations. For more information, go to the Locum section of the RDN website.

The RDN also maintains a list of current commercial locum agencies.

The Division offers a locum subsidy to practices in one- and two-doctor towns. More information is available at Division Workforce Activities.
